What we’re building

Less scattered work.
More purposeful supervision.

The planned platform supports the practical work around undergraduate projects and postgraduate research, with configurable institutional workflows.

01

A clear next step

Bring research stages, submission requirements and deadlines into one place, so students and supervisors can see what needs attention.

02

Feedback with context

Keep comments and correction requests connected to the version reviewed. Preserve the history as a project develops.

03

Your academic workflow

Configure programmes, cohorts, stages, roles and assessment rubrics around the institution’s approved process.

04

Human academic decisions

Support similarity reports, integrity review, viva records and final attestation while keeping decisions with authorized academic staff.

05

Guidance that supports learning

Planned AI guidance will help explain concepts and organize research. It will not replace supervisors, invent findings or decide academic outcomes.

06

A choice about sharing

Prepare an authorized final version for WeResearchAfrica, or export to an institution’s chosen destination. Private drafts and assessments stay private.

For individuals, too. We’re planning Free Individual and Individual Pro workspaces for personal research planning and guidance. Institutional supervision, assessment and approval will remain separate. Pricing and availability have not yet been announced.

Part of a connected journey

Develop with care.
Share by choice.

The planned connection to WeResearchAfrica lets eligible, approved work move into a repository submission process with the required permissions. Completing academic assessment does not automatically make a project public.
